Lentil Dahl flavourful side dish with any curry or great on its own with natural yogurt 1 regular can of brown lentils (or boil 1 and a half cups of dried lentils or split peas in vegetable broth with some salt and turmeric until they're very tender). 2 tbsns olive oil 2 chopped onions 1 (or more if you like) clove of garlic minced or crushed 1/2 tspn cumin 1 tspn turmeric ground black pepper to taste 1/4 tsp hot chilli powder or cayenne pepper 1 cup coconut milk Saute onions and garlic and spices in the oil till golden and fragrant, stirring continously, mix in drained lentils and reheat gently. When hot stir in the coconut milk, let it simmer till it red…
